Halo H7ICAT Recessed Lighting Housing Installation and Features for U.S. Installations

Introduction

The Halo H7ICAT 6" AIR-TITE™ New Construction Housing is a versatile and widely used recessed lighting solution designed for both residential and light commercial applications. As a line voltage (120V) incandescent housing, it supports a 90-watt lamp and is engineered for direct contact with insulation, making it suitable for energy-efficient building designs. This housing is part of the H7 Series and is compatible with a range of Halo trims, including models 376P, 376W, 378, 420, 478, 74, and 76.

The H7ICAT housing is UL Listed for use in wet locations, California Title 24 compliant, and features patented innovations such as the AIR-TITE™ design, which reduces air leakage between conditioned and unconditioned spaces. It also includes contractor-friendly features like thermally protected sockets, die-formed construction, and tool-less installation options. Key Features of the Halo H7ICAT Housing

The Halo H7ICAT 6" AIR-TITE™ New Construction Housing is designed with a variety of features that make it a preferred choice for installers and building professionals. These features are outlined below, based on manufacturer specifications and official documentation.

1. Air-Tite™ Design for Energy Efficiency

One of the standout features of the H7ICAT housing is its AIR-TITE™ design, which reduces airflow between conditioned and unconditioned spaces. This feature helps meet insulation and air barrier requirements, particularly in energy-conscious building codes like California Title 24. The housing is constructed to minimize air infiltration, which in turn supports better thermal performance and reduced energy loss.

2. Compatibility with Multiple Halo Trims

The H7ICAT housing is designed to accept a wide range of Halo trims, including 376P, 376W, 378, 420, 478, 74, and 76. This versatility allows installers to achieve various lighting effects using the same base housing, making it a cost-effective and flexible solution for different design needs.

3. IC Rating for Insulation Contact

The housing is IC rated, meaning it is designed to be in direct contact with insulation. This is a critical feature for applications in attics, walls, and other areas where insulation is present. The housing is UL Listed for this use, ensuring compliance with safety and building codes that require insulation contact capability.

4. Thermally Protected Socket

To prevent overheating and potential fire hazards, the H7ICAT housing includes a thermally protected socket that guards against over-lamping. This safety feature helps ensure that the housing does not exceed safe operating temperatures, even if a higher wattage lamp is accidentally installed.

5. Die-Formed Construction

The housing is constructed from die-formed aluminum, which provides structural integrity and durability. The die-forming process ensures consistent dimensions and a robust build, which is essential for long-term performance and ease of installation.

6. Plaster Frame and Laser Centering

The housing includes a plaster frame with a plaster lip notched at 90° intervals for laser centering. This design allows for precise alignment during installation, ensuring that the final lighting fixture is centered and aesthetically aligned with the ceiling surface.

7. Contractor-Friendly Installation Features

The H7ICAT housing includes several contractor-friendly features that streamline the installation process. These include:

  • Got Nail!™ bar hangers for secure mounting
  • Pass-N-Thru™ tool-less shortening of bar hangers, allowing for quick adjustments
  • Slide-N-Side™ wire traps for efficient and organized wiring
  • Quick Connect wiring connectors, included in the junction box, to simplify electrical connections

These features reduce installation time and labor costs, making the H7ICAT a preferred choice for professional installers.

8. Junction Box Accessibility

The housing can be removed from the plaster frame for junction box access. This design allows installers to easily access the electrical components for wiring or inspection without the need for extensive disassembly of the ceiling structure.

9. Paint-Over Protection

The socket plug in the H7ICAT housing provides protection against paint overspray. This feature ensures that the electrical components remain clean and functional even after the ceiling is painted, reducing the risk of electrical issues or maintenance needs.

10. Line Voltage Operation

The housing is designed for line voltage operation at 120V, making it compatible with standard U.S. electrical systems. This eliminates the need for additional transformers or low-voltage systems, simplifying installation and reducing overall costs.

Technical Specifications

The Halo H7ICAT 6" AIR-TITE™ New Construction Housing comes with a set of technical specifications that define its performance and compatibility. These specifications are critical for ensuring proper installation and compliance with building codes.

1. Dimensions

  • Ceiling Opening: 6-1/2 inches
  • Diameter: 6 inches
  • Height: 7-1/2 inches
  • Width: 13.95 inches

These dimensions ensure that the housing fits into standard ceiling structures and provides adequate clearance for insulation and wiring.

2. Housing Material

The housing is constructed from aluminum, which provides excellent durability and heat dissipation. This material choice also supports the IC rating and helps maintain the housing's structural integrity over time.

3. Lamp Type and Wattage

  • Lamp Type: Incandescent
  • Lamp Wattage: 90 watts
  • Number of Lamps: 1

The housing is designed to accommodate a single 90-watt incandescent lamp, which provides sufficient illumination for most residential and commercial applications.

4. Voltage and Amperage

  • Voltage Rating: 120V
  • Amperage Rating: Not specified

The housing operates on standard U.S. line voltage and is compatible with typical residential electrical systems.

5. Mounting Type

  • Mounting Type: Ceiling

The housing is designed for ceiling mounting and is not intended for wall or other surface applications.

6. Compliance and Certification

  • UL Listed for Wet Locations
  • California Title 24 Compliant
  • ECCN: EAR99NLR

These certifications ensure that the housing meets safety and energy efficiency standards for use in the United States.

7. Product Weight

  • Product Weight: 2.86 pounds
